._sidebar_svsag_6{position:fixed;left:max(1rem,calc((100vw - 1400px)/2));top:480px;width:280px;max-height:calc(100vh - 520px);overflow-y:auto;background:transparent;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);border:1px solid rgba(108,10,22,.25);border-radius:10px;z-index:100;scrollbar-width:none;-ms-overflow-style:none;transition:top .15s ease-out,transform .3s ease,opacity .3s ease}._sidebar_svsag_6::-webkit-scrollbar{display:none}._sidebar_svsag_6._sidebarHidden_svsag_28{transform:translate(-120%);opacity:0;pointer-events:none}._header_svsag_35{display:flex;align-items:center;justify-content:space-between;padding:.85rem 1rem;border-bottom:1px solid rgba(108,10,22,.2);background:transparent}._headerContent_svsag_44{display:flex;align-items:center;gap:.5rem}._pulseIndicator_svsag_50{width:6px;height:6px;border-radius:50%;background:var(--color-blood-red);animation:_pulse_svsag_50 2s ease-in-out infinite}@keyframes _pulse_svsag_50{0%,to{opacity:.4;transform:scale(1)}50%{opacity:1;transform:scale(1.2)}}._title_svsag_69{font-size:.7rem;font-weight:600;color:var(--color-text-muted);text-transform:uppercase;letter-spacing:.1em}._copyBtn_svsag_77,._collapseBtn_svsag_78{display:flex;align-items:center;justify-content:center;width:22px;height:22px;background:transparent;border:1px solid rgba(108,10,22,.3);border-radius:4px;color:var(--color-text-muted);cursor:pointer;transition:all .2s ease}._copyBtn_svsag_77:hover,._collapseBtn_svsag_78:hover{background:transparent;border-color:var(--color-blood-red);color:var(--color-white)}._copyBtn_svsag_77._copied_svsag_99{background:#22c55e33;border-color:#22c55e80;color:#22c55e}._content_svsag_106{padding:.75rem 1rem 1rem}._insightNote_svsag_110{display:flex;align-items:flex-start;gap:.5rem;padding:.6rem 1rem;margin:0 0 .75rem;background:transparent;border:1px solid rgba(59,130,246,.2);border-radius:6px;font-size:.7rem;line-height:1.4;color:#93c5fde6}._insightNote_svsag_110 svg{margin-top:1px;color:#60a5facc}._sectionLabel_svsag_129{display:flex;align-items:flex-start;gap:.5rem;margin-bottom:.75rem;padding-bottom:.5rem;border-bottom:1px solid rgba(108,10,22,.15)}._sectionIcon_svsag_138{position:relative;width:14px;height:10px;display:flex;flex-direction:column;justify-content:space-between;flex-shrink:0;margin-top:3px}._sectionIcon_svsag_138:before,._sectionIcon_svsag_138:after,._sectionIcon_svsag_138 span{content:"";display:block;height:2px;background:var(--color-blood-red);border-radius:1px}._sectionIcon_svsag_138:before{width:100%}._sectionIcon_svsag_138 span{width:75%}._sectionIcon_svsag_138:after{width:50%}._sectionName_svsag_171{font-size:.8rem;font-weight:600;color:var(--color-white-soft);line-height:1.3;word-wrap:break-word}._claimsList_svsag_180{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.6rem}._claimItem_svsag_189{display:flex;align-items:flex-start;gap:.5rem;padding:.5rem .6rem;background:transparent;border-radius:6px;border-left:2px solid rgba(108,10,22,.3);transition:all .2s ease;animation:_fadeSlideIn_svsag_1 .3s ease forwards}@keyframes _fadeSlideIn_svsag_1{0%{opacity:0;transform:translate(-8px)}to{opacity:1;transform:translate(0)}}._claimItem_svsag_189:hover{background:transparent;border-left-color:var(--color-blood-red)}._claimItem_svsag_189._curatedClaim_svsag_218{padding:.65rem .75rem;background:transparent;border-left-width:3px;border-radius:8px;overflow:hidden}._claimItem_svsag_189._curatedClaim_svsag_218:hover{background:transparent;border-left-width:4px;box-shadow:0 2px 8px #6c0a1633}._curatedFlat_svsag_233{width:100%}._curatedLabel_svsag_237{display:inline-block;font-size:.65rem;font-weight:700;text-transform:uppercase;letter-spacing:.08em;color:var(--color-blood-red);margin-bottom:.4rem}._curatedText_svsag_247{padding:0;font-size:.72rem;line-height:1.5;color:var(--color-text-secondary)}._curatedText_svsag_247 p{margin:0}._curatedText_svsag_247 p+p{margin-top:.5rem}._curatedText_svsag_247 strong{color:var(--color-white-soft);font-weight:600}._claimMarker_svsag_267{flex-shrink:0;font-size:.7rem;width:16px;text-align:center;color:var(--color-blood-red);opacity:.8}._claimText_svsag_276{font-size:.72rem;color:var(--color-text-secondary);line-height:1.45;word-wrap:break-word;-webkit-hyphens:auto;hyphens:auto}._claimTerm_svsag_284{color:var(--color-white-soft);margin-right:.25rem}._noInsights_svsag_289{font-size:.75rem;color:var(--color-text-muted);font-style:italic;text-align:center;padding:1rem 0;opacity:.7}@media(max-width:1450px){._sidebar_svsag_6{display:none}}._insightsButton_svsag_310{display:flex;position:fixed;bottom:24px;left:24px;align-items:center;justify-content:center;width:44px;height:44px;padding:0;background:transparent;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);border:1px solid rgba(108,10,22,.3);border-radius:50%;color:var(--color-text-muted);cursor:pointer;z-index:1000;transition:all .2s ease;-webkit-tap-highlight-color:transparent;touch-action:manipulation}._insightsButton_svsag_310:focus{outline:none}._insightsButton_svsag_310:focus-visible{outline:2px solid rgba(108,10,22,.6);outline-offset:2px}._insightsButton_svsag_310:hover{background:transparent;border-color:var(--color-blood-red);color:var(--color-white)}._insightsButtonActive_svsag_347{background:transparent;border-color:var(--color-blood-red)}._insightsButtonPlaying_svsag_352{border-color:#6c0a1699;color:var(--color-blood-red);animation:_buttonPulseRing_svsag_1 2s ease-in-out infinite}@keyframes _buttonPulseRing_svsag_1{0%,to{box-shadow:0 0 #6c0a1680}50%{box-shadow:0 0 12px 4px #6c0a1659}}._insightsButton_svsag_310._copied_svsag_99{background:linear-gradient(135deg,#22c55e40,#22c55e4d);border-color:#22c55e80;color:#22c55e}._insightsButton_svsag_310 svg{flex-shrink:0}@media(max-width:1450px){._insightsButton_svsag_310{display:flex}}._insightsButton_svsag_310._insightsButtonDesktop_svsag_386{display:flex}._copySummaryButton_svsag_394{display:flex;position:fixed;bottom:78px;left:24px;align-items:center;justify-content:center;width:36px;height:36px;padding:0;background:transparent;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px);border:1px solid rgba(108,10,22,.5);border-radius:50%;color:var(--color-white-soft);cursor:pointer;z-index:1000;transition:all .3s ease;box-shadow:0 4px 20px #0006,inset 0 1px #ffffff08;-webkit-tap-highlight-color:transparent;touch-action:manipulation}._copySummaryButton_svsag_394:focus{outline:none}._copySummaryButton_svsag_394:focus-visible{outline:2px solid rgba(108,10,22,.6);outline-offset:2px}._copySummaryButton_svsag_394:hover{background:transparent;border-color:var(--color-blood-red);transform:translateY(-2px);box-shadow:0 6px 24px #6c0a1659,0 0 20px #6c0a1626}._copySummaryButton_svsag_394._copied_svsag_99{background:linear-gradient(135deg,#22c55e40,#22c55e4d);border-color:#22c55e80;color:#22c55e}@media(max-width:1450px){._copySummaryButton_svsag_394{display:flex}}@media(max-width:480px){._copySummaryButton_svsag_394{bottom:66px;left:16px;width:32px;height:32px}._copySummaryButton_svsag_394 svg{width:12px;height:12px}}._overlay_svsag_467{position:fixed;inset:0;background:#00000080;-webkit-backdrop-filter:blur(2px);backdrop-filter:blur(2px);z-index:1001;animation:_fadeIn_svsag_1 .2s ease}@keyframes _fadeIn_svsag_1{0%{opacity:0}to{opacity:1}}._dropdown_svsag_481{position:fixed;bottom:80px;left:24px;width:320px;max-height:calc(100vh - 140px);overflow:hidden;display:flex;flex-direction:column;background:transparent;-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px);border:1px solid rgba(108,10,22,.4);border-radius:12px;z-index:1002;animation:_slideUp_svsag_1 .25s ease;box-shadow:0 8px 32px #00000080,0 0 0 1px #ffffff08}@supports (height: 100svh){._dropdown_svsag_481{max-height:calc(100svh - 140px)}}@keyframes _slideUp_svsag_1{0%{opacity:0;transform:translateY(10px)}to{opacity:1;transform:translateY(0)}}._dropdownHeader_svsag_519{display:flex;align-items:center;justify-content:space-between;padding:1rem 1.25rem;border-bottom:1px solid rgba(108,10,22,.2);font-size:.8rem;font-weight:600;color:var(--color-text-muted);text-transform:uppercase;letter-spacing:.05em}._dropdownHeaderContent_svsag_532{display:flex;align-items:center;gap:.5rem}._dropdownHeaderActions_svsag_538{display:flex;align-items:center;gap:.35rem}._dropdownPulse_svsag_544{width:6px;height:6px;border-radius:50%;background:var(--color-blood-red);animation:_pulse_svsag_50 2s ease-in-out infinite}._dropdownCopyBtn_svsag_552,._expandButton_svsag_568{display:flex;align-items:center;justify-content:center;width:22px;height:22px;background:transparent;border:1px solid rgba(108,10,22,.3);border-radius:4px;color:var(--color-text-muted);cursor:pointer;transition:all .2s ease;-webkit-tap-highlight-color:transparent;touch-action:manipulation}._expandButton_svsag_568:hover{border-color:var(--color-blood-red);color:var(--color-white)}._expandButton_svsag_568:focus{outline:none}._expandButton_svsag_568:focus-visible{outline:2px solid rgba(108,10,22,.6);outline-offset:2px}._dropdownCopyBtn_svsag_552:focus{outline:none}._dropdownCopyBtn_svsag_552:focus-visible{outline:2px solid rgba(108,10,22,.6);outline-offset:2px}._dropdownCopyBtn_svsag_552:hover{background:transparent;border-color:var(--color-blood-red);color:var(--color-white)}._dropdownCopyBtn_svsag_552._copied_svsag_99{background:#22c55e33;border-color:#22c55e80;color:#22c55e}._closeButton_svsag_619{background:none;border:none;color:var(--color-text-muted);font-size:1rem;cursor:pointer;padding:.25rem;border-radius:4px;transition:all .2s ease;-webkit-tap-highlight-color:transparent;touch-action:manipulation}._closeButton_svsag_619:focus{outline:none}._closeButton_svsag_619:focus-visible{outline:2px solid rgba(108,10,22,.6);outline-offset:2px}._closeButton_svsag_619:hover{color:var(--color-white);background:transparent}._dropdownContent_svsag_646{padding:1rem;flex:1 1 auto;min-height:0;overflow-y:auto;-webkit-overflow-scrolling:touch}._dropdownSection_svsag_654{display:flex;align-items:center;gap:.5rem;margin-bottom:.75rem;padding-bottom:.5rem;border-bottom:1px solid rgba(108,10,22,.15);font-size:.85rem;font-weight:600;color:var(--color-white-soft)}._dropdownSectionIcon_svsag_666{position:relative;width:14px;height:10px;display:flex;flex-direction:column;justify-content:space-between;flex-shrink:0}._dropdownSectionIcon_svsag_666:before,._dropdownSectionIcon_svsag_666:after,._dropdownSectionIcon_svsag_666 span{content:"";display:block;height:2px;background:var(--color-blood-red);border-radius:1px}._dropdownSectionIcon_svsag_666:before{width:100%}._dropdownSectionIcon_svsag_666 span{width:75%}._dropdownSectionIcon_svsag_666:after{width:50%}._dropdownList_svsag_698{list-style:none;padding:0;margin:0;display:flex;flex-direction:column;gap:.5rem}._dropdownItem_svsag_707{display:flex;align-items:flex-start;gap:.5rem;padding:.6rem .75rem;background:transparent;border-radius:6px;border-left:2px solid rgba(108,10,22,.3)}._dropdownItem_svsag_707._curatedClaim_svsag_218{padding:.75rem .85rem;background:transparent;border-left-width:3px;border-radius:8px;overflow:hidden}._dropdownMarker_svsag_726{flex-shrink:0;font-size:.75rem;color:var(--color-blood-red);opacity:.8}._dropdownText_svsag_733{font-size:.8rem;color:var(--color-text-secondary);line-height:1.4}._dropdownText_svsag_733 strong{color:var(--color-white-soft);margin-right:.25rem}._dropdown_svsag_481::-webkit-scrollbar{width:6px}._dropdown_svsag_481::-webkit-scrollbar-track{background:transparent}._dropdown_svsag_481::-webkit-scrollbar-thumb{background:#6c0a1666;border-radius:3px}@media(max-width:768px){._insightsButton_svsag_310{bottom:16px;left:16px;width:44px;height:44px;min-width:44px;min-height:44px}._dropdown_svsag_481{inset:auto 16px 70px;width:auto;max-height:55vh;border-radius:14px;overflow:hidden;display:flex;flex-direction:column}._dropdownExpanded_svsag_784{top:calc(env(safe-area-inset-top,0px) + 12px);bottom:calc(env(safe-area-inset-bottom,0px) + 12px);max-height:none}._dropdownCollapsed_svsag_790{top:auto;bottom:70px;max-height:55vh}@supports (height: 100svh){._dropdownExpanded_svsag_784{top:calc(env(safe-area-inset-top,0px) + 12px);bottom:calc(env(safe-area-inset-bottom,0px) + 12px)}}._dropdownHeader_svsag_519{position:sticky;top:0;z-index:1;background:var(--surface-panel-strong);font-size:.95rem}._dropdownSection_svsag_654{font-size:1rem}._dropdownText_svsag_733{font-size:.95rem;line-height:1.45}._curatedText_svsag_247{font-size:.95rem;line-height:1.55}._dropdownMarker_svsag_726{font-size:.9rem}}@media(min-width:1800px){._sidebar_svsag_6{left:calc((100vw - 1400px)/2 - 20px)}}
